In today’s edition of Review a day.ca Birdman sits down and talks about one of his favorite universes with MECHWARRIOR 3! The Inner Sphere has withstood the assaults of the clans and now it is time to take the fight to them and wipe Smoke Jaguar from existence. In all things however something does not go right and we are left stranded with no hope of support or rescue against an entire world of pissed off clan warriors who want nothing more then to grind you and the Star league into dust and this is where our mission starts.
It is Birdman and his lance of Mechwarriors to take down the remnants of clan Smoke Jaguar and as the saying goes
No guts, no galaxy!
